Filed under: Featured Videos , News , UFC , Videos The final month of the UFC’s loaded 2016 calendar kicks off with The Ultimate Fighter 24 Finale, which takes place Saturday at The Pearl at Palms Casino Resort in Las Vegas and airs on FS1 following early prelims on UFC Fight Pass. A flyweight championship fight tops the bill, with the only titleholder in 125-pound history, Demetrious Johnson (24-2-1 MMA, 12-1-1 UFC), looking to make his ninth consecutive title defense against the winner of “The Ultimate Fighter 24: Tournament of Champions,” Tim Elliott (13-6-1 MMA, 2-4 UFC). Johnson is the top-ranked pound-for-pound fighter in the sport, according to the latest USA TODAY Sports/MMAjunkie MMA rankings , but he isn’t all the card has to offer.
